Abstract

The utility model relates to a lighting device's technical field, more specifically relates to a solar energy ground lamp cluster equipment. A solar ground light string inserting device comprises a power supply module and a ground inserting rod detachably connected with the power supply module, wherein the power supply module comprises a power supply module shell and a solar panel, the ground inserting rod is detachably connected to one end of the power supply module shell, and the solar panel is fixed to the other end of the power supply module shell; the power module shell is provided with a unique interface which is exposed outwards, and the interface is connected with the lamp string through the adapter or connected with the charging and discharging equipment. The whole device of the utility model has better waterproof performance; and the whole equipment is very simple and convenient to mount and dismount. The user of the pluggable light string design can conveniently take the power supply module home only when charging. The discharging and charging are concentrated on the interface, only one interface is reserved for the product, and the waterproof performance is higher. The power module adopts a thin polymer battery, so that the product is thinner.

Background
The ground inserting lamp is used as a landscape lamp, is generally applied to green belts of parks, squares, florists or streets, lawns and the like, and has the advantages of convenience in installation, simplicity and convenience in maintenance, strong ornamental value and the like compared with other lamps. At present, ground inserting lamps in the market can be roughly divided into two categories of practical ground inserting lamps and ornamental ground inserting lamps, and the application scenes of different types of lamps are different. The practical ground plug lamp is mainly applied to green belts, the purpose of beautifying green plants at night is achieved, the problems that a general buried lamp is easily shielded by fallen leaves, splashed by muddy water in rainy days and the like are avoided, and the lamp is convenient to maintain; it is also common to install beside buildings, acting as a projector. It should be noted that, if the lamps are inserted in the green belt, the lamps should be regularly distributed and hidden as much as possible so as not to affect the view of the green belt in the daytime. More ornamental plug lamps are used as decorative lamps and are commonly applied to scenes such as light festivals, special festivals, outdoor landscapes of buildings and the like so as to improve the overall ornamental value of the special scenes.
However, the existing solar floor lamp is generally provided with a plurality of interfaces to realize a plurality of functions such as charging and discharging, and the like, and because the solar floor lamp is generally fixed outdoors, the outdoor environment is easy to generate a phenomenon that water permeates into the solar floor lamp, which results in the shortened service life of the solar floor lamp. On the other hand, in the prior art, the solar ground plug lamp generally adopts a spot lamp, and a lamp string is rarely used.

As shown in fig. 1-5, a solar ground light string inserting device comprises a power module 1 and a ground inserting rod 2 detachably connected with the power module 1, wherein the power module 1 comprises a power module shell 11 and a solar panel 12, the ground inserting rod 2 is detachably connected with one end of the power module shell 11, and the solar panel 12 is fixed at the other end of the power module shell 11;
the power module shell 11 is provided with a unique interface 3 which is exposed outwards, the interface 3 is connected with the lamp string 5 through the adapter 4, or the interface 3 is connected with the charging and discharging equipment.
In this embodiment, the light string and the power module of the solar ground light string inserting device are pluggable, and a pluggable light string design user can conveniently bring the power module home when charging. On the other hand, the power module shell 11 is provided with the only interface 3 exposed outwards, discharging and charging are concentrated on the interface 3, only one interface is reserved for the product, and the waterproof performance is higher.
In addition, the ground insertion rod 2 is detachably connected to one end of the power module shell 11, so that the whole device is quite simple and convenient to install and disassemble, and the power module 1 can be detached from the ground insertion rod 2 at any time.
Further, the interface 3 is disposed at a side portion of the power module housing 11, so as not to overlap with the ground insertion rod, thereby facilitating insertion and removal of the string of lights 5.
Furthermore, a plurality of solar cells 16 are arranged in parallel on the solar panel 12. The solar cells 16 are arranged in parallel on the solar panel 12, and can absorb solar energy to the maximum extent.
Further, as shown in fig. 1-3, the ground insertion rod 2 includes a ground insertion rod connection member 21, a ground insertion rod rotation member 22, and a ground insertion rod insertion member 23, the surface of the power module housing 11 is provided with an assembly portion 13, one end of the ground insertion rod connection member 21 is connected with the assembly portion 13 in a clamping manner, and the other end is hinged with the ground insertion rod rotation member 22; the ground rod insert 23 has one end fixed to the ground rod rotation piece 22 and the other end inserted into the ground. The ground inserting rod connecting piece 21 is provided with a clamping portion 211, and the clamping portion 211 is clamped and fixed with the assembling portion 13. The ground insert rod rotation member 22 comprises a rotation head 221, a cavity 222, the ground insert rod 23 comprises an insert tip 231 and a fixing portion 232, the rotation head 221 is hinged with the ground insert rod connection member 21, the fixing portion 232 is inserted into the cavity 222 and fixed with the cavity, and the insert tip 231 is inserted into the ground.
In this embodiment, the entire ground insertion rod 2 is of a 3-segment structure, the ground insertion rod connecting piece 21 is in snap fit with the power module housing 11, the rotating head 221 of the ground insertion rod rotating piece 22 is hinged to the ground insertion rod connecting piece 21, the ground insertion rod rotating piece 22 can rotate around the ground insertion rod connecting piece 21, and the ground insertion rod inserting piece 23 plays a role of being inserted into the ground.
The whole ground inserted bar 2 is of a 3-section structure, so that the whole ground inserted bar 2 is very convenient to mount and dismount.
Further, the outer wall of the cavity 222 is provided with an outer edge protrusion 223. The edge projection 223 can also be used as a wall base, so that the solar string-inserting device can be fixed on the wall surface.
Further, the power module housing 11 is further provided with a switch button 14 and a mode button 15. The switch button 14 and the mode button 15 are located on the back of the power module case 11, and the switch button 14 and the mode button 15 are provided so that the power module 1 can be turned on or off and selection of different modes can be made.
